Hello community. I come to you with a problem related to the Summa d160 machine. Yesterday when I started the machine, the oppos sensor did not check the pinch rollers. It went all the way, turned around, unrolled the paper and that was the whole process. If I wanted to cut something directly from illustrator, I have to set the cutting blade exactly to the edge of the paper because it no longer measures. Can you help me with a solution?
 
Hi Alex - First thing I would check is if the "Autoload" feature is turned off. You can check this in Summa Cutter control without having to load any material into the cutter. Just leave the pinchrollers in the up position, make sure no media is loaded and turn the cutter on. Once it's on, you can communicate with the cutter via Summa Cutter control. Navigate to the general settings and find the parameter called "Autoload" and make sure it is on.

If it is on, I would do a factory reset of the cutter from service mode. To do this, turn the cutter off, then while holding the (left arrow, right arrow and enter key all together at the same time) power on the cutter. Keep holding those buttons until the LCD says "Standard Init". At that point, use the right arrow to toggle to "Special Init" and press the enter key. This will bring to the "home screen" (make sure no vinyl is loaded). From here go to settings and find the factory reset option and hit enter. Last step once that is completed is to reboot the cutter and load media to see if it loads properly.
